Sudbury, November 28, 2022 – Transition Metals Corp (XTM – TSX.V) (“Transition”, “the Company”) is pleased to report assays from the drilling completed this fall at its Maude Lake Property located 10km north of Schreiber, Ontario (Figure 1). The drill program was completed this September and consisted of 3 NQ size diamond drill holes for a total of 561 metres. The drilling targeted an approximate 300x500 metre VTEM conductor, (see news release dated Sept. 12, 2022) interpreted based on work completed this summer by the Transition team to be an offset down dip extension of mineralization exposed at surface. Transition CEO Scott McLean commented, “The drilling confirms the presence of a continuous looking zone of high tenor nickel and copper sulphide mineralization accumulating near the base of a large mafic intrusion. Given the size of the intrusion and the observed geophysical response, we feel that this mineralized zone has a considerable amount of room to grow."
Table 1: 2022 Significant Drilling Results – Maude Lake Project
Hole | From | To | Length | Ni % Eq* |
Ni (%) | Cu (%) | Co (%) | Pt (g/t) | Pd (g/t) | Au (g/t) | 3EPGM (g/t) |
ML-22-01 | 99.99 | 120.0 | 20.01 | 0.50 | 0.33 | 0.28 | 0.01 | 0.03 | 0.08 | 0.02 | 0.13 |
Including | 109.00 | 113.00 | 4.00 | 0.90 | 0.61 | 0.53 | 0.02 | 0.04 | 0.15 | 0.04 | 0.23 |
ML-22-02 | 88.48 | 96.00 | 7.52 | 0.65 | 0.51 | 0.20 | 0.02 | 0.02 | 0.06 | 0.02 | 0.10 |
Including | 93.92 | 95.09 | 1.17 | 2.54 | 2.16 | 0.52 | 0.06 | 0.06 | 0.19 | 0.02 | 0.27 |
ML-22-03 | 151.96 | 156.00 | 4.04 | 0.27 | 0.17 | 0.16 | 0.01 | 0.02 | 0.04 | 0.01 | 0.07 |
* Nickel Equivalent calculations based on average LMENi, Cu and Co and LBMA precious metal pricing data in USD for October 2022. Prices used: $21,925.52/t Ni, $7,619.29/t Cu, $51,010.00/t Co, $29.31/g Pt, $67.10/g Pd and $53.50/g Au.
Note: The reader is cautioned that the assays reported above may not be representative of mineralization across the entire Maude Lake Property. The length reported is the sample length and is not necessarily the true width of the mineralized zone.
Table 2: Hole coordinates and orientation information, Maude Lake Project
Hole | Easting | Northing | Elevation | Azimuth | Dip | Length |
ML-22-01 | 477,687 | 5,415,574 | 426 | 0 | -90 | 225 |
ML-22-02 | 477,720 | 5,415,668 | 444 | 0 | -84 | 126 |
ML-22-03 | 477,681 | 5,415,499 | 422 | 0 | -90 | 210 |
Coordinates in metres; UTM Zone Nad 83, Zone 16N
All three holes collared in gabbro, intercepting mineralization at or close to target depth in a pyroxenitic/altered phase, located near the contact of the gabbro with a granodiorite intrusion. Mineralization consists of fine to medium grained sulphide blebs and disseminations that transition into interstitial to net-textured suphides, interspaced by narrow intervals of semi-massive to massive sulphides. Some fracture-controlled chalcopyrite dominant mineralization is observed in footwall underlying the contact.
The best mineralized intercepts correspond to higher zones of conductivity modelled from the VTEM system. The Company is now working to survey completed holes with a time domain borehole EM system which should provide better definition of the extent of the targeted conductive trend below the 150-200 metre effective penetration depth of the VTEM system. Additional geophysical inversion models and petrographic studies are ongoing, with the planed inclusion of a targeted ground EM geophysical survey.
The Maude Lake property consists of staked mining claims on crown land that cover approximately 1,398 hectares in the Pays Plat Lake, Lower Aguasabon Lake and Priske township/areas that were optioned to the Company in 2019. The property lies within the traditional territory of the Pays Plat First Nation.

Data Verification, Sampling Procedures & QA/QC
The Company follows rigorous sampling and analytical protocols that meet or exceed industry standards. Core samples are stored in a secured area until transport in batches to the ALS facility in Sudbury, Ontario, Canada. Sample batches include certified reference materials, blank, and duplicate samples that are then processed under the control of ALS Laboratories, an independent lab located in North Vancouver, B.C. The quality system used by ALS Laboratories meets all requirements of International Standards ISO/IEC 17025: 2005 and ISO 9001:2015. Platinum, palladium, and gold values were determined together using standard lead oxide collection fire assay and ICP-AES finish. Base metal values were determined using sodium peroxide fusion and ICP-AES finish. Silver values were determined using an aqua regia digestion and an AAS finish. In the case of over limits, Au is determined by fire assay and gravimetric finish, and for Pt and Pd are determined by fire assay and AAS finish.
